Not Mounting Your Dish Washer Properly Can Result In a Hill of Troubles
Not only can mounting a dishwashing machine properly nullify your warranty, however it can additionally create a mess. If you do not mount the supply line correctly, you might deal with leakages-- or even worse, a flood. You could also experience a "water hammer"-- when the water runs as well promptly through your pipes and also causes loud shaking sounds. If you incorrectly install your dishwashing machine to the trash disposal, you might see poignant scents or have residue on your dishes.

Mounting a Dishwasher Needs a Selection of Equipments
If you do not have a range of devices handy, you might need to make a journey to copyright's or Residence Depot. To set up a dishwasher, you need the complying with devices: pliers, an adjustable wrench, a collection of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and also opening saws. You will certainly also need cleansing materials such as a superficial bucket and also sponge. The cost to purchase them can add up promptly if you do not have any of these items.
A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, especially a dish washer connector, attaches the dish washer to a water resource. A plumber can guarantee that the line is suitable with both your dishwashing machine and also water resource if you buy a new supply line. If you determine to use an existing supply line, a professional plumber can examine it to make certain that it remains in good condition as well as does not have any type of leakages.

PLUMBING SERVICES YOU'LL NEED FOR A KITCHEN REMODEL
S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per. When shopping for a new sink, consider upgrading to features like extensions, sprayers, soap dispensers and a stainless steel garbage disposal.
